A Senior's Handbook for Budget-Friendly Dentistry in copyright

Maintaining a healthy smile is crucial at any age, but as we grow older, dental care can sometimes become more challenging to afford. Fortunately, there are several resources and programs available across copyright to help older adults access affordable dental care.

One valuable resource is your provincial or territorial government's health insurance program. These programs often offer some level of coverage for essential dental procedures, such as extractions, particularly for those with low incomes or limited financial support.

It's important to explore your specific province's coverage details carefully. Additionally, many community health centers and dental schools offer discounted treatments provided by qualified dentists under supervision.

Finally, don't hesitate to consult your financial situation openly with your dentist. Many dentists are prepared to create a payment plan that fits your budget and helps you maintain your oral health. Remember, taking care of your teeth is an investment in your overall well-being, and there are options available to make dental care affordable for all seniors.
